Notes on Media Briefing by Atsushi Saito, Director and Representative Executive Officer, Group CEO, Japan Exchange Group, Inc., on November 29, 2013 1. Revision of the Securities Listing Regulations 2. Listing of the Asia Development Bank (ADB) on TOKYO PRO-BOND Market 3. Removal of partial revision to criteria for market capitalization, etc. pertaining to Listed Stocks 1. Revision of the Securities Listing Regulations Good Afternoon. As indicated in the handout, I would like to begin with an explanation of the revision of the Securities Listing Regulations following the cabinet decision today of the proposed revision to the Companies Act, which includes amendments for the enhancement of the corporate governance system. The revised Securities Listing Regulations require listed companies to strive to secure at least one independent outside director. Notes on Media Briefing by Atsushi Saito, Director and Representative Executive Officer, Group CEO, Japan Exchange Group, Inc., on October 23, 2013 1. Second quarter financial results for the FY ending March 31, 2014 2. Date of the derivatives markets integration onto Osaka Securities Exchange 1. Second quarter financial results for the FY ending March 31, 2014 Today, I would like to begin by explaining our 2nd Quarter earnings results for FY2013. During the 1st Quarter, the market experienced a surge of activity due to high expectations for economic recovery resulting from Abenomics. With increasing uncertainty over the global economy, including the direction of QE3 in the US and economic slowdown in emerging and resource-producing countries, the 2nd Quarter saw correctional movements to the one-sided gains that started from the end of the last year.
